Structure of the IELTS Speaking Test
The Accredited IELTS Online Saudi Arabia Speaking Test is divided into three parts:
PartDurationDescriptionPart 1: Introduction and Interview4-5 minutesThe examiner presents themselves and asks the prospect to present themselves and offer some fundamental info about their life, interests, and background.Part 2: Long Turn3-4 minutesThe prospect is provided a job card with a topic, which they need to speak about for 1-2 minutes. They have one minute to prepare their reaction.Part 3: Two-Way Discussion4-5 minutesThe examiner engages the candidate in a discussion that is more abstract and linked to the topic from Part 2.
By understanding the structure, candidates can better prepare and feel more comfy during the test.
Sample Questions for IELTS Speaking Test in Saudi ArabiaPart 1: Introduction and Interview
In this very first part, the examiner will ask general questions about the candidate's life and experiences. Here are some sample questions that prospects in Saudi Arabia might encounter:
Can you inform me your name and where you are from?What do you do for a living?What do you like to do in your free time?How often do you visit your home town?Is it easy to make pals in Saudi Arabia?Part 2: Long Turn
In Part 2, the candidate will receive a job card with a particular topic. They will have one minute to prepare and need to aim to talk for 1-2 minutes. Here are a couple of example topics together with prompts:
TopicPromptA Traditional FestivalDescribe a conventional celebration in Saudi Arabia. You ought to state:
- What the celebration is
- How it is popular
- What you like or dislike about itA Memorable JourneyExplain a remarkable journey you have taken. You must include:
- Where you went
- Who you traveled with
- What made it remarkablePart 3: Two-Way Discussion
In the last part, the inspector will ask more thought-provoking questions related to the topic talked about in Part 2. Here are some sample questions that could be asked:
How do traditional celebrations show a nation's culture?What role does tourist play in promoting cultural heritage?In what ways do you believe social networks has altered the method we celebrate celebrations?Do you believe it's essential to protect standard events? Why or why not?How can travel expand a person's viewpoint?Efficient Preparation Tips

How is the IELTS Speaking Test graded?
The IELTS Test Booking Online Saudi Arabia Speaking Test is graded on four criteria: fluency and coherence, lexical resource, grammatical variety and precision, and pronunciation.
2. Can I utilize notes throughout the Speaking Test?
No, candidates are not permitted to use notes or any other help throughout the Speaking Test.
3. What should I do if I don't understand a concern?
If you do not comprehend a question, it is perfectly acceptable to ask the inspector to repeat or clarify it.
4. For how long is the Speaking Test?
The Speaking Test generally lasts between 11 to 14 minutes.
